What is the name of Imperatriz's airport?
Organise a flight to Imperatriz with Expedia and you'll be stepping off the plane at Imperatriz Airport (IMP).
How far is IMP from central Imperatriz?
Imperatriz-Prefeito Renato Moreira Airport is only a short drive from happening downtown Imperatriz. It's located 2 kilometres from the city centre.
What airport is best to fly into Imperatriz?
With just one main airport servicing Imperatriz, it won't take very long to discover the best flight. You'll be taking off to IMP, which is located around 2 kilometres from the downtown area.
How many airlines fly to Imperatriz?
You have a few choices if you're jetting to Imperatriz. Take your pick of 2 airlines that service this city from 4 airports worldwide.
Which airlines fly to Imperatriz?
The majority of flights to Imperatriz are operated by LATAM Airlines. The most popular route is from Sao Paulo, and LATAM Airlines flies this route the most.
How many nonstop flights are there to Imperatriz?
Arranging an awesome Imperatriz escape is simple when there are 31 nonstop flights every week to get you there.
Where are the most popular flights to Imperatriz departing from?
Flights to Imperatriz from Sao Paulo, São Luís and Brasília airports are the most in demand.
How long is the flight to Imperatriz Airport?
Which city you depart from determines how much of the in-flight entertainment you'll get to see. From Sao Paulo to Imperatriz, the average flight time is 2 hours and 57 minutes. From São Luís it usually takes 1 hour, and from Brasília it's 1 hour and 55 minutes.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Imperatriz?
The secret is to be well organised before you get to security. That way, you'll be hopping onto that plane to Imperatriz before you know it. Follow these helpful tips and get your holiday off to a terrific start:

  • Keep your boarding pass and passport someplace easily accessible. They're the first items you'll be asked to show at security.
  • Time to strip down. Well sort of. Your coat, belt, keys and other small items, like your earphones, will be required to go through the X-ray machine. Make your life easier by removing them as your turn draws near.
  • All electronic gadgets, including your phone and laptop, will also need to be separately scanned.
  • Don't forget to remove gels and liquids from your carry-on luggage. They often need to be sent through the X-ray machine separately. Each item should be no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 millilitres) and everything must fit in a single quart-size (one litre), clear zip-lock bag.
  • The right choice of footwear can save you several minutes. Boots and bulky shoes are often required to be removed and X-rayed separately. Lightweight sneakers usually aren't.
  • Sharp or pointed objects (like knives and scissors) are not allowed in the cabin. They'll be confiscated at security, so pack them safely away in your checked baggage.
